Rep. Crenshaw Speaks About the Economic Stimulus Proposal

Speech from the House Floor




"I thank the Chairman for yielding the time.

"And let me say that a lot of people say around here that they want to oppose this package because you really can’t spend your way out of a recession. And therefore if spending is the answer, then why not spend twice as much and get out of the problems twice as fast?

"But those same people think that maybe you shouldn’t do anything, and I think they are just as wrong to stand here and do nothing in the midst of this great economic crisis.

"But I do think that we have to put a test to anything we try do and it was pointed out earlier and I’ve heard a lot of discussion that if you’re gonna have a stimulus package it should meet certain criteria.

"It ought to be focused, targeted if you will.  It ought to be timely, in the sense that it ought to begin to act immediately, and it ought not to last forever.

"And it seems to me, that when I look at those three criteria, this package fails on all three counts.

"It’s not focused.  It’s not targeted.  It seems to be a “hodge-podge,” just a kind of quickly thrown together, a 152 different appropriations.  No strategic vision involved.  No underlying theme.  Just a little bit of spending on everything that you wanted to spend money on but were afraid to ask until now.

"And I think clearly, in so many cases, doesn’t even pretend to be timely.  When you do research, when you do student special education, how does that quickly kick start the economy?   It fails that test.

"And finally, if we badly design a package like this, it will continue on, and the $1.2 trillion deficit becomes $2 trillion.
 
"And so I think there is a better way, and I think Republicans have put forward that, because if we through with a poorly, badly designed stimulus package, we are going to end in the words of Tennessee Ernie Ford, his old song, he said we’ll just end up 'another day older and deeper in debt.'  So I think there is a better way and I yield back my time."
